How a Metal Seated Ball Valve Works
A metal seated ball valve operates on the same basic principle as other ball valves — controlling fluid flow through a spherical closure mechanism with a central bore. However, instead of soft materials like PTFE or nylon, both the ball and seat surfaces are metal-to-metal contact, often coated with hard-facing materials such as tungsten carbide, chrome carbide, or stellite.
When the handle or actuator rotates the ball 90°, the bore aligns with the flow path, allowing fluid passage. A simple turn blocks the flow completely, providing a tight shut-off. Trunnion-mounted metal seated ball valves use a fixed ball supported by bearings, ideal for high-pressure and large-size applications, while floating designs are suited for moderate pressure systems.
Key Features and Technical Advantages
The metal to metal ball valve is designed to perform in conditions that quickly degrade soft-seated valves. Some of its standout advantages include:
-
High Temperature Resistance: Handles temperatures up to 600°C (1112°F), making it ideal for steam, gas, and hot oil services.
-
Excellent Wear and Erosion Resistance: Hard coatings prevent scratching, pitting, or deformation in abrasive media.
-
Zero Leakage Performance: Engineered lapping between the ball and seat ensures bubble-tight sealing even under high pressure.
-
Extended Service Life: Capable of thousands of operation cycles with minimal maintenance.
-
Fire-Safe Design: Certified as per API 607 standards for fire safety and high-integrity sealing.
Additionally, the precision-machined surfaces minimize torque and friction, allowing smooth operation in critical process control systems.
Applications Across Industries
Due to their rugged construction and reliability, metal seated ball valves are used across a wide range of industries. Common applications include:
-
Oil & Gas Refineries: For handling hydrocarbon gases and high-temperature fluids.
-
Petrochemical & Chemical Plants: Suitable for aggressive media such as acids and solvents.
-
Power Generation: Used in steam and condensate systems.
-
Pulp & Paper Industry: Ideal for handling fibrous and abrasive slurries.
-
Mining and Metallurgy: Ensures reliability in systems dealing with erosive slurry and particulate matter.
These valves are preferred in processes where high temperature ball valves are essential for safety, performance, and compliance.
Metal Seated vs Soft Seated Ball Valves
While both types serve the same function, the choice depends on operating conditions.
-
Soft Seated Valves: Use PTFE or nylon seals, suitable for low to moderate temperatures and clean media.
-
Metal Seated Valves: Offer superior resistance to heat, pressure, and abrasive materials.

Design Standards and Materials
Reputable metal seated ball valve suppliers in India manufacture valves in compliance with international standards, including:
-
API 6D, ASME B16.34, and ISO 5208 for pressure integrity and testing.
-
BS 5351 for design specifications.
Common body materials include stainless steel (SS 316/SS 304), Inconel, Hastelloy, and Duplex steel. Seats are typically hard-faced using HVOF (High-Velocity Oxy-Fuel) or plasma coating techniques to enhance hardness and corrosion resistance.
Maintenance and Service Life
Metal seated ball valves require minimal maintenance when properly installed. Periodic inspection and lubrication ensure smooth operation. Their hard-faced components resist galling and corrosion, providing a long service life even under harsh mechanical and thermal stresses.
